The Old West is a 1952 American Western film directed by George Archainbaud and starring Gene Autry.[1] The film's sets were designed by the art director Charles Clague.
Plot
Doc Lockwood and his gang are trying to take away Gene Autry's contract for supplying horses to the stagecoach line.
